The set login Command

Use the login command to turn off the security features and gain access to all the SRM
console commmands during a particular session. If a password has not been set when you
enter the login command, you wil be prompted to set it, but you need not do so unless
you wish to.
>>> login
Secure not set.
>>>
When the console prompt is redisplayed, the console is no longer in secure mode. If a
password has been set when you enter the login command, you must enter the pasword
at the prompt:
>>> login
Please enter the password:
If the password you enter matches the currrent password, the secure mode is turned off
and all console commands can be used. You can then return to secure mode by initializing
the system or entering the boot, continue or start command.
If you forget the password, you can use the login command and the Halt switch to clear
the password:
1. Check that the Halt switch is off.
2. Enter the login command.
3. When the Enter Password: prompt is displayed, press the Halt switch, then press
Return.
4. Press the Halt switch off. The password is now cleared, and the secure mode cannot
be reinstated until you set a new password.
